Eagle 7.2 Win install directory -- why non-standard?

gwideman
gwideman over 11 years ago

Hi all,

 

I went to install Eagle 7.2, and immediately got stuck when it offers a default install directory of C:\EAGLE-7.2.0.  OK, why?

 

In general I don't want apps installing themselves in random top-level locations; why can't Eagle just install in one of the standard locations?

 

So, I could just edit the suggested location, but to which standard location? Is Eagle a 32-bit app or a 64-bit app? And maybe there's some crucial reason why it can't be installed to one of those?

 

Eventually I found online a file "v7.2_en.pdf" EAGLE Update Information, which contains the enigmatic remark "On Windows the default installation path in the setup dialog has been changed from the Windows program folder to C:\EAGLE-<version> (<version> being the full EAGLE version string)." 

 

No explanation of why this change, and how crucial it is to abide by it. Maybe it's just a mistake?

 

FWIW, I changed the path to C:\Program Files (x86)\EAGLE-7.2.0. Even doing that was a hassle because the Browse window won't allow you to browse then enter the name of the new installation directory. But it is possible to back out of that window and enter the desired path by hand.

 

After installation, I checked the eagle.exe executable, and it is a 32-bit app, so I guessed correctly on the location.

 

Still don't know if this will cause problems downstream though.

 

Any further info on this?

    Hi Graham,

     

    The reason we changed the default installation path is to avoid the

    virtualisation issues in newer Windows (it started in Vista and then

    took hold from there).

     

    Many users don't bother to check where they save their work and often

    save into EAGLE's installation directory. With the UAC features the

    write get redirected without the user ever knowing.

     

    When they try to find the files through Windows explorer they don't

    appear and panic ensues. This behaviour caused us (the support staff

    specifically) a lot of head aches and calls. So the decision was made to

    simply change the default path to avoid the issue altogether.

     

    One could argue that the correct solution would be to conform to Windows

    file conventions and make any necessary adjustment to where our

    libraries and such are stored to avoid this issue. At this time we want

    to minimize any special considerations based on OS so that is the

    decision we went with.

     

    Computer savy users can usually figure out what's going and save their

    work elsewhere, but unfortunately they don't make up the majority of

    EAGLE users.

     

    Basically, as long as you don't save any of your work into the

    installation directories, or try to modify anything in the installation

    directories then you won't have problems.

    Jorge and all:

     

    First off, thanks for filling me in on the rationale for why the change of install directory. That allows me to assess the alternatives. Here's what I think I learned.

     

    Apparently the problem to be solved was that users were saving their docs to the default location offered by Eagle's Save dialog, which was set to point to a directory within the Eagle application directory. That has not been a reasonable location to store user docs at least as far back as WinXP, so over 13 years.

     

    Windows has increasingly attempted to protect application directories against arbitrary writes by nonprivileged users. So in recent versions of Windows, attempts by applications (perhaps running with non-admin permissions) to save user files to their app directories have been redirected to the specific user's VirtualStore:

     

    So, the app tries to save to C:\Program Files (x86)\EAGLE-6.5.0

     

    Windows saves that to:

     

    C:\Users\[user]\AppData\Local\VirtualStore\Program Files (x86)\EAGLE-6.5.0.

     

    (I'm assuming that Eagle 6.5's Open dialog would see into the VirtualStore when opening -- that is Save and Open were symmetrical, though I have not tried it myself.)

     

    Amongst other things, it means multiple users using the same copy of Eagle don't overwrite each other's files.

     

    However, if users use Windows Explorer to go looking for their files where they think they put them, obviously they will be surprised.

     

    Let's be clear, however, that this is not intended to be a good way of doing things. It is simply a way for Windows to tighten security while dealing with legacy applications that don't properly deal with saving files.

     

    There is nothing to stop Eagle from making sure that the Save dialog defaults to some directory other than the application directory. A decent choice would be within the User's home directory:

     

    C:\Users\[user]\Documents\Eagle

     

    or similar. And there are OS variables that an app can use to easily determine that directory, even if the user has located it somewhere else.

     

    Of course, a slightly more savvy user might use Eagle settings to specify a different directory, as is current practice, especially for multiple users sharing files, perhaps on a server.

     

    The point is, on no platform should Eagle be storing user documents in the application's installation directory. Surely it doesn't do so on Mac or linux? So why would it suggest to do so on Windows?

     

    Bottom line: from what I've heard so far, it seems to me that the change to a non-standard installation directory was primarily a coarse fix for the fine-scale issue of simply pointing the Save and Open dialogs to a sensible default location.

    Very good information.  I guess from my knothole (and many others), the

    biggest problem with the "virtualization" scheme that M$ implemented is the

    fact that they don't bother to tell you they didn't put your files where

    you thought you put them.  Give me a pop-up indicating the specified

    location is NOT legal for user files and where they are being stored.  Most

    people that run into this don't have a clue what happened.  And it can be

    pretty insidious at times - different software, the company sent me a new

    key file by email.  I grabbed the keyfile (license) and dragged it onto the

    install directory for their software (where it belonged).  Didn't work -

    seems if you drag from the email, it does not have the rights to be put in

    the install directory (under /Program Files(x86) ) so it puts it in the

    virtual store WITHOUT telling you.  If you drag it to the desktop first

    THEN to the install directory, that works (at least as an admin).  I

    understand the attempt to protect the install directories, but TELL the

    user you did not do what they asked, not simply do something else then say

    "OK".

    At least four of the commercial tools I use at work install this way

    By way of refining my calibration on this topic, I'd be curious what

    tools those are. I, too, have numerous software development tools,

    including embedded and desktop IDEs and build systems, and I believe

    virtually all are capable of installing in Program Files, though I don't

    dispute that there are some tools that can't.

     

    There are two versions of the Windriver / Diab C compiler for PowerPC,

    Gimpel PCLint, the Lauterbach in-circuit debugger tools, and one other

    that escapes me right now. Of those, I think the compiler can (with some

    effort) be made to work in Program Files, I'm not sure on the others.

    These are all rather elderly versions, though, so it's possible the

    recent ones are more conventional.

     

    I haven't listed the half-dozen automotive / motorsport specific tools

    that also default to top-level installation, nor the SDKs for embedded

    OS's, because they're too specialist to count as "commercial", even

    though they are sold for non-trivial amounts of money.

     

    I guess the difference is that these are all tools which consist of

    quite a lot more than just some executables. Compilers come with a bunch

    of standard headers and libraries, debuggers have configuration scripts

    and flash programming algorithms. Also, these are files that the tool's

    user needs to know about, and probably inspect, possibly even modify. On

    Unix they would need to install into a number of different defined

    locations (/usr/bin, /usr/share/, /etc/) or to a defined "non-core"

    place like /opt. On Windows 9x this was less clear, so top level install

    was common.
